What tiles are suitable to use around a log burner? Using porcelain tiles for a log burner is a stylish option. Porcelain is a very heat resistant material and can easily absorb any excess heat. Furthermore, tiles made from porcelain are very easy to clean and are wipeable.

Log Burner Surrounds Ideas It's crucial to think about safety when decorating a fireplace using log burners. Plastering can crack when heated, but tiles are a great option to create a fashionable and functional surround for your fireplace. Choose a neutral colour to complement the wood burning stove and give the room a cohesive style.

If you are tiling under a stove, it's a good idea to use porcelain or stone tiles because they're extremely chip resistant and will stand up to the odd tool or log being dropped on them. If you have an alcove that you want to refresh, and no fire, then you can use whatever tiles you like. Can I tile over my fireplace? Absolutely.

1. Go Rustic With This Natural Stone Fireplace Hearth Idea (Image credit: Border Oak) Natural stone and stone tiles are both great fireplace hearth ideas, as they're durable and heat resistant. They particularly suit properties in the country with rustic-style fireplaces.
